LIGHTS SEEN BY THE CONVERTED.

THERE is, in many parts of the county, a belief, derived no doubt from the recollection of St Paul's conversion, that, when sinners are converted, they see shining lights about themselves. I have many times heard this, but every one seems to have his own particular mode of describing the phenomenon,--where they can be prevailed on to describe it at all,--and usually that is derived from some picture which has made an impression on their minds such as, "exactly like the light shining round the angel appearing to St Peter, in fayther's Bible."
